The new vacuum dosing system for 0 to 200 kg/h chlorine gas combines maximum safety with economy: Its electrical emergency shut-off system ensures additional safety. In the event of leaks, it automatically closes the chlorine gas source. ProMinent will be presenting the system at this year’s aquanale 2019 in Cologne at Stand H041/G040 in Hall 6.1.

Chlorine gas disinfection is a cost-effective variant of water treatment. Complete solutions made of high-quality, proven standard components increase the longevity of the system. At the same time, they reduce operating and maintenance costs.

The system is a full vacuum system and guarantees maximum safety. The vacuum dosing regulator mounted on the chlorine gas container is opened by the vacuum generated in the injector. The chlorine gas enters the water to be treated. Adjustment valves control the dosing quantity and flow meters precisely indicate the chlorine gas flow.

Additional components such as motor control valves, injectors or vacuum switches enable a wide range of individual constellations.

Chlorine gas dosing – even safer!

In conjunction with a chlorine gas warning device, the emergency shut-off system ensures automatic and immediate closure of the chlorine gas source. As soon as a leakage occurs, a control unit sends the signal to close the actuators. They are mounted on the chlorine gas valves of each tank. They are closed within a few seconds. The electrically operated system is additionally protected against power failure by an uninterruptible power supply. The emergency shutdown system can also be manually triggered by an emergency switch located outside the storage room. After securing the environment and eliminating a possible leakage, the chlorine gas valves must be opened manually. The robust design makes the system virtually maintenance-free. Existing chlorine gas systems can also be retrofitted without any problems. Assembly and disassembly is carried out without tools and is suitable for almost all valve types for cylinders and drums.

For more than 55 years, the ProMinent Group has been a manufacturer of components and systems in the field of fluid metering as well as a reliable solution partner for water treatment.

Based on innovative products, comprehensive expertise in process technology and distinct application orientation, practical solutions are developed for customer-specific requirements. Thereby, ProMinent supports its customers worldwide with regard to safety, efficiency and environmental compatibility.

The Group is headquartered in Heidelberg, Germany. About 2,700 employees in 50 own sales, production and service companies as well as further representations guarantee service and availability in around 100 countries.

In addition to the treatment of public drinking and waste water, the key sectors include chemical industry, industrial water treatment, food and beverage industry, treatment of swimming pool water, oil and gas industry and process industry.

The extensive product portfolio consists of components such as metering pumps, peristaltic pumps, measuring and control technology and sensors for water parameters; products for water treatment such as metering systems for polymers as well as complete metering systems and accessories such as chemical storage containers and transfer pumps. For the process and plant technology used in the oil, gas and energy sectors, the Group provides process metering pumps and plants from its own production.

Furthermore ProMinent offers a broad portfolio of environmentally friendly and economic water treatment and disinfection processes with highest efficiency.

The product range comprises chlorine dioxide plants, chlorine gas metering systems, electrolysis systems, UV systems, ozone systems as well as systems for membrane filtration.
